What a Vicat Apparatus Measures
The Vicat test is fundamental to understanding the hardening characteristics of cementitious materials. The apparatus measures:
- Normal Consistency: The specific amount of water required to prepare a cement paste that offers a standard resistance to penetration.
- Initial Setting Time: The period from the moment water is added to the time the paste begins to lose its plasticity.
- Final Setting Time: The point at which the paste has reached a specific degree of hardness, indicating it can no longer be deformed under standard pressure.
- Hardening Characteristics: Overall insight into how moisture content affects the structural transition of the material.

Standard vs. Modified Vicat Apparatus
Choosing the right equipment depends on the material being tested. While the frame remains consistent, the moving mass and plunger types differ to accommodate the specific properties of cement versus gypsum.
Feature Standard Model Modified Model
Primary use Cement and mortar (ASTM C187 / C191) Gypsum and plaster
Moving mass 300 g 1115 g (total assembly)
Plunger type 10 mm cylindrical 8 mm conical
Dimensions (W x D x H) 150 x 220 x 440 mm 150 x 220 x 440 mm
Net weight 3.5 kg (7.7 lbs) 3.3 kg (7.3 lbs)

Modified Vicat Apparatus for Gypsum and Plaster Testing
For specialized applications involving gypsum and plaster, the Modified Vicat Apparatus provides the necessary additional mass to penetrate denser or different material structures. This model includes a 1000 g supplementary weight to bring the total moving mass to 1115 g.
Configuration Highlights:
- 2 x conical plungers, 8 mm dia
- 2 x Plexiglas plates 108 x 108 x 6 mm
- 2 x Vicat moulds 65/75 mm dia
- Conical plunger + weight = 115 g Mass of the moving parts
- Supplementary weight: 1 kg including tripping device
- Dimensions (wxdxh): 150x220x440 mm
- Weight: 3.3 kg
